Michigan Code § 454.5

Mechanics' Associations; Trustees, Powers, Selection, Terms, Quorum; Treasurer; By-Laws.

Sec. 5.
The affairs of such association shall be managed by not less than 5, nor more than 9 trustees to be chosen by the members thereof and to hold office for 1 year and until their successors shall be chosen; a treasurer shall be appointed from the number of trustees, and the other regular officers shall be members of the association. A majority of the trustees shall be a quorum to transact business, and they may adopt such by-laws not repugnant to this act or to such articles of association as they may see fit and change the same at pleasure.
History: 1857, Act 188, Imd. Eff. Feb. 17, 1857 ;-- CL 1857, 1792 ;-- CL 1871, 2799 ;-- How. 3928 ;-- CL 1897, 7427 ;-- CL 1915, 9799 ;-- CL 1929, 10266 ;-- CL 1948, 454.5
